I want to buy a 47/5.6 Super Angulon to do wide angle stuff on 6x7 film with my Shen-Hao 4x5 Camera. I don't need the coverage(or the wallet-busting) of the XL, and from what I can see, the non-xl will cover 6x7 just fine. I have found one in a compur shutter, and it is listed as being "32MT" which is, I assume, probably the diameter of the hole it requires in the lensboard. Am I correct? other lenses are listed as "35MT" and if my supposition is correct I fear that this lens might not mount correctly in one of my standard recessed boards. Can anyone shed light on this for me? my camera takes wista-style boards. thanks!
